by blue and green, are you actually talking about the color of the bulbs, or the k range of them? sometimes people refer to the 6500k as blue, and the 2700 as red.. if your just takling about the actualy color of the bulbs being either blue or red, and not the kelvin range, than no, i don't see them being beneficial for planats..
 
use normal VEG 5000k's - 6500k's or FLOWER 2700k's - 3000k's


The colored bulbs are all 13 - 15watts and if you found a 23 - 100 watt colored Cfl Im assuming the lumens would be in the 600-900 range which is a waste compared to the 1600-1800 lumens you would get with normal Cfl's..I know you want to re design the wheel but for the money spent on bulbs you might as well stick to the script. The colored bulbs dont do much to your plants that a normal bulb couldnt supply. I would save your money and buy 2 more 65k's with what you would have spent on those party bulbs and call it a day..
